Answer:

The required number is
(4017)/(5000) and it is a rational number.

Explanation:

Consider the provided number 0.8034

For each number after the decimal point, multiply numerator and denominator by 10.

There are 4 digits after the decimal point in the number 0.8034

So multiply numerator and denominator by 10000 as shown:


(0.8034)/(1)* (10000)/(10000)


(8034)/(10000)

Or


(4017)/(5000)

Rational number: A number is said to be rational, if it is in the form of p/q. Where p and q are integer and denominator is not equal to 0.

Irrational number: A number is irrational if it cannot be expressed be expressed by dividing two integers. The decimal expansion of Irrational numbers are neither terminate nor periodic.

Now consider the number
(4017)/(5000).

The numerator and denominator both are integers, thus the number is a rational number.

The required number is
(4017)/(5000) and it is a rational number.
